摘要:准备:win7安装盘,Linux安装盘Step1:在linux下查看一下硬盘的信息fdisk -l,找到hd0和ext分区的信息Step2: 重启插入win7安装盘,对windows系统恢复GrubStep3:重启插入inux安装盘,进入grub,输入:root (hdx,y)setup (hdx)...
阅读全文
摘要:===================================================================== This article came from here. Thanks to chengmo=====================================================================在做shell批处理程序时候,经常会涉及到字符串相关操作。有很多命令语句,如:awk,sed都可以做字符串各种操作。 其实shell内置一系列操作符号,可以达到类似效果,大家知道,使用内部操作符会省略启动外部程序等时间,因此速..
阅读全文
摘要:XBoard GUIXBoard is a free software on Unix/Linux os, it is just a GUI and it support more thousand engines, in Win Os you can download winboard.You can get XBoard on hereYou can read Online User Guide hereAnd any questions could be asked on Winboard Forumthe lastest version is 4.6.x but it often ab
阅读全文
摘要:objects = main.o foo.o bar.otarget = g$(target): $(objects) g++ -o $(target) $(objects)main.o: main.cpp foo.o bar.ofoo.o: foo.cpp foo.hbar.o: bar.cpp bar.h
阅读全文
摘要:===============================================This artical came from : http://hi.baidu.com/maydayuiui/blog/item/b67c1bdbc94fdfd6b7fd482f.htmlThanks for linuxiou and maydayuiui.=========================================================================1, 首先确认fuse,CentOS 5.5 带有fuse,可以使用 rpm -qa | grep
阅读全文
摘要:套接字编程的各级要素:`主机接口:网络地址ip`协议:特定的协议(TCP & UDP)`端口:client或server的进程终点套接字简单的说,套接字就是两个应用程序之间通信管道的终点,这个管道可以唯一的标志一条链接,而应用程序则通过套接字来操作这个管道通信。通信过程要想使不同主机的进程通信,就必须使用套接字,套接字是用socket()函数创建,如果需要C/S模式,则需要把server的套接字与地址和端口绑定起来,使用bind(),当上述操作完成后,便可使用listen()来监听这个端口,如果有其他程序来connect,那么server将会调用accept()来接受这个申请并为其服务
阅读全文
摘要:今天学习Linux编程第二章——管道编程管道模型是一个古老但仍然有效的在进程之间提供半双工通信功能的机制,并且提供FIFO方式的通信模型。 在GNU/Linux系统命令中'|'变表示可一种管道模型,比如 cat file.txt | less,表示的是将前一个命令的输出作为后一个进程的输入,这个简单的功能可以为系统管理提供强大的机制模型。注意,管道提供的是半双工模型,如果进程件需要全双工通信,于是必须考虑使用套接字API。创建一个管道:[代码]函数成功时返回0,失败时返回-1,成功时,fds数组返回这个管道的两个文件描述符,fds[0]为管道输出描述,fds[1]为管道的输入描述,并且我们可以
阅读全文
摘要:GNU/Linux的文件操作GNU/Linux的文件操作是通过标准C库实现的,可以用同一个API创建ASCII或二进制文件,其中文件操作函数有很多个,分别对应不同方面的功能,可谓是面面具到,下面就逐一学习。1.Header file在C中 ,#include stdio.h在C++中,#include cstdio2.Open File一般用fopen()函数来打开文件,fclose()函数关闭文件。[代码]其中mode是文件访问模式:* r 打开一个已经存在的文件进行度操作* w 打开一个文件进行写操作* a 对文件进行追加操作* rw 对文件进行读写操作 上面后三个模式中,如果文件
阅读全文
摘要:在Linux下许多软件都必须有SDL库的支持,尤其是些游戏和比较炫的软件,其中SDL库是夸平台的,用起来十分方便。SDL的定义如下:baidu百科:SDL(Simple DirectMedia Layer)是一个自由的跨平台的多媒体开发包,适用于 游戏、游戏SDK、演示软件、模拟器、MPEG播放器和其他应用软件。--------http://baike.baidu.com/view/8348.htmWiki:Simple DirectMedia Layer (SDL) is a cross-platform, free and open source multimedia library wr
阅读全文
摘要:今天把本的操作系统换成Centos5了,准备好好的研究下linux,结果只是个nvidia驱动程序就搞了半天,还真是累人阿,呵呵,不过最后终于成功了,惭愧阿。。。。。
阅读全文